Following the successful purchase of bmi by British Airways, plans for the resumption of flights to Libya are to be consolidated.  As a result bmi will not resume its flights to Tripoli.

Customers can book on British Airways flights to and from Tripoli, which start on Tuesday 1st May 2012 and operate three times a week.

If you have an existing booking with bmi to Tripoli, you will be re-booked onto a British Airways’ flight.

bmi, British Midland International is suspending its flights between London Heathrow and Damascus from 29 May 2012. This decision has been made due to commercial reasons. 

We will be contacting customers who were due to travel after 29 May 2012 and offering alternative flights or a full refund. If you have any questions regarding your existing booking please call 0844 8484 888.
